Abstract
Recent advances in DNA microarray technology have great impact on many areas of biomedical research and pharmacogenomics: discovering novel targets and genes, elucidating signatures of complex diseases, transcriptional profiling of models for diseases, and the development of individually optimized drugs based on differential gene expression patterns. Consequently, there is demand for robust methods for data analysis and the choice of adequate statistical tests. This review guides through all steps in the cDNA microarray data analysis pipeline and gives a basic understanding of the challenges in interpreting large microarray datasets.
